    Abstract

    Software is omnipresent, and software failures can have tremendous costs for society and economy. Therefore, we need techniques to improve the quality of software, and to prevent software failures. Program verification can help to improve this situation, as it allows to check properties on all possible behaviours of a program. We focus in particular on the verification of concurrent software, which is even more error-prone, because of the possible interleavings between the different threads.
